How to Make an Easy Crockpot Goulash
How to Make an Easy Crockpot Goulash is a easy Italian-American recipe that serves 4. 375 calories per serving. Recipe by Kells Kitchen on YouTube.
Prep: 10 min | Cook: 2 hrs 45 min | Total: 3 hrs 10 min
Cost: $7.77 total, $1.94 per serving
Ingredients
- 1 pound Ground Beef (80/20 lean, crumbled and browned, then drained)
- 24 ounce Tomato Sauce (Plain canned tomato sauce)
- 14.5 ounce Diced Tomatoes (Canned diced tomatoes with onions and green peppers)
- 1 piece Green Pepper (Small, fresh, diced)
- 1 small piece Onion (Diced)
- 1.5 teaspoon Garlic (Minced (about 2 cloves))
- 1 teaspoon Italian Seasoning (Dried blend of herbs)
- 1 tablespoon Granulated Sugar (Regular white sugar)
- 1 cup Water (Room temperature)
- 1 cup Elbow Macaroni (Uncooked dry pasta)
Instructions
Brown the ground beef
Heat the large skillet over medium‑high heat. Add the ground beef, breaking it up with a wooden spoon, and cook until no pink remains, about 8‑10 minutes. Drain any excess fat and transfer the meat to the crock‑pot.

Prep the vegetables
While the beef cooks, dice the small onion and green pepper, and mince the garlic. Set aside.

Combine all ingredients in the crock‑pot
To the crock‑pot add the browned beef, 24 oz tomato sauce, 14.5 oz diced tomatoes, the diced onion, green pepper, minced garlic, Italian seasoning, sugar, water, and 1 cup uncooked elbow macaroni. Stir well to combine and break up any seasoning clumps.

Start the slow cooking
Place the lid on the crock‑pot and set it to HIGH. Cook for 2‑3 hours, checking at the 2‑hour mark for pasta doneness.

Finish and serve
When the elbow macaroni is tender and the sauce is thick but saucy, give the dish one final stir. Taste and adjust salt or pepper if needed, then serve hot.
